YOGA EVENING April 8th

Please join us on Tuesday when Linty Wright, a local well regarded yoga teacher, will tell us about Yoga & you will have the opportunity to try it for yourself. You will be able to try some more demanding postures, or some exercises to enhance health & well being which seniorsyogaare very easy to do in a chair. Of course, you are most welcome to simply watch & listen! If you are going to have a go at the postures please be aware that yoga is usually practised in bare feet, bring a yoga mat if you have one, and wear loose fitting trousers & top-leggings & a tee-shirt will be fine. Also, if you intend to try the more demanding postures, it is advisable not to eat a heavy meal less than two hours beforehand.
